Best taste of Old Florida 1/5/2009

Willie's has the best, most tender gator anywhere. Whenever we have visitors, we always get boxes to go or take them to Willie's. It's too bad there aren't more restaurants with the friendly home feel that this place has. I just like the location too. Down by the railroad tracks, the decor of critters hanging on the wall. If you like fishing, you'll get a kick out of the monsters hanging around. We've lived all around the world, though natives of Florida. From Europe to the Caribbean, we've dined at some pretty fine and cool places, but Willie's is at the top of our list. Great staff is very friendly, too. Pros: Gator and the crawfish when paired with the recommended sauces; it's close to home Cons: Only cons are that Willie's closed Sundays and Mondays more

One of a kind 6/20/2005

They just don't open restaurants like this anymore. Mounted fish and paintings of local cypress swamps adorn the walls. Even the parking fits with the feel of the restaurant, with a row of grass spots along a railroad track. The food is excellent, but be wary if you don't like fried foods. They've got lots of old Florida staples that you can't find anymore, like alligator tail and frog legs. The shrimp, mahi-mahi, and hush puppies are also impressive. Pros: Amazing food, Old Florida menu, Never a wait Cons: Closed on Monday more
